Real Power
The actual ability or capacity to influence outcomes, decisions, or actions, often beyond mere formal authority.
Unilateral Relationships
Relations where actions or decisions are undertaken by one party without the agreement, consent, or participation of others.
Transactional Relationships
Interactions between parties that are based on exchanges or transactions, often characterized by a focus on short-term benefits or reciprocal arrangements.
Anti-Bullying Legislation
Laws designed to prevent bullying and protect victims by creating a safe environment in schools, workplaces, and other institutions.
